Fees
The majority of m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ingent basis, which means they don't charge you anything unless your case is successful. The firm will charge a percentage of the amount you receive when they win. However, you may be required to pay certain court and client fees that are specified in your hiring agreement. Your lawyer should explain to you these fees before beginning to work on your case.

Mesothelioma lawyers usually file a lawsuit in multidistrict litigation against multiple defendants. They can also file a claim on an individual basis. Whatever lawsuit they file, victims must act promptly. The laws of each state have statutes of limitations that limit the time victims can take legal action.
